Abstract

Aiming at the partial discharge (PD) characteristics of XLPE cable, a set of PD detection system which bases on wideband current and ultrasonic sensors is developed. The amplitude-frequency characteristics of the wideband current sensor and its influencing factors such as iron core material, permeability, turns of the coil and integrating resistor are analyzed by experiments. According to the propagating characteristics of ultrasonic, an ultrasonic PD detection system is developed and the relationships between sensitivity and the changes of distance and angle are researched. Finally, 4 typical partial discharge models are designed and the PD detection system is utilized to detect them. The sensor signals corresponding to different PD models are analyzed.
